This completely updated and expanded edition of The Rough Guide to Jazz is the essential one-volume guide to the music. Ian Carr, Digby Fairweather and Brian Priestley are practising musicians and renowned jazz authorities and they bring their insiders' knowledge to a guide that features more than 2000 critical biographies, covering the spectrum from the legendary cornettist Buddy Bolden to young contemporaries like James Carter and Stacey Kent; reviews of more than 3000 albums, on both CD and vinyl, selecting the top recordings for every key artist; and classic photos from the best jazz photographers including Herman Leonard, Jak Kilby, Raffaella Cavalieri, William Gottlieb and David Redfern.
